What’s the cheapest day of the week to fly from Budapest to Dublin?

The average price of all flights from Budapest to Dublin clicked on KAYAK for each day over the last 12 months.
For Budapest to Dublin, Thursday is the cheapest day to fly on average and Monday is the most expensive. Flying from Dublin back to Budapest, the best deals are generally found on Wednesday, with Thursday being the most expensive.

What is the cheapest month to fly from Budapest to Dublin?

To calculate monthly average prices, KAYAK takes all prices for each month over the last year for flights from Budapest to Dublin, removes the top 0.1% to account for outliers, and then takes the median of all values for each month.
The cheapest month for flights from Budapest to Dublin is January, where tickets cost £72 on average. On the other hand, the most expensive months are August and July, where the average cost of tickets is £227 and £194 respectively.

How far in advance should I book a flight from Budapest to Dublin?

To calculate daily average prices, KAYAK takes all prices for each day before departure over the last year for flights from Budapest to Dublin, removes the top 0.1% to account for outliers, and then takes the average of all the values for each month.
To get a below average price on the flight from Budapest to Dublin, you should book around 2 weeks before departure. For the absolute cheapest price, our data suggests you should book 26 days before departure.

Which airlines fly direct between Budapest and Dublin?

Airline and price data is aggregated from results in KAYAK’s search results from the last 2 weeks for flights from Budapest to Dublin.
There are 2 airlines that fly direct from Budapest to Dublin. They are Aer Lingus and Ryanair. The cheapest airline for this route is Ryanair, with the best one-way deal found costing £68. On average, the best prices for this route can be found at Ryanair.

How many flights are there between Budapest and Dublin per day?

Each day, there are between 1 and 2 nonstop flights that take off from Budapest and land in Dublin, with an average flight time of 3h 15m. The most common departure time is 07:00 and most flights take off in the morning. Each week, there are 10 flights. The most frequent day of departure is Tuesday, when 20% of all weekly flights depart. The fewest flights depart on a Wednesday.

  • How can I reach Budapest Airport from central Budapest?

    Besides travelling by taxi, the old heart of the dual centres of Buda and Pest is well connected to Budapest’s Ferenc Liszt International Airport. Budapesti Közlekedési Központ (BKK), which is the authority for public transport in the city of Budapest, has two express bus services on offer between the city and the airport. These are lines 100E and 200E. Buses on the 100E route provide service to the airport with just two stops, one at Kálvin tér (Calvin Square) and one at Deák Ferenc tér (Deák Ferenc Square). The latter is a major transport hub with connections to the Budapest metro system, as there is a metro station here. Bus tickets for this service cannot be procured through the normal ticketing channels, and must be bought on board. The cost is around Ft1,100 (€3). The service runs every 20min, from 03:40 to 01:50 daily. Buses on the 200E route run from Kőbánya-Kispest station, the last stop on the Budapest metro before the airport, all the way to the airport.

  • What is the quickest way to get from Dublin Airport to central Dublin?

    There are 700 buses that run between Dublin Airport and the city centre each day. It will cost around €3.50 to get from the airport to the heart of the city by bus, with a travel time of approximately 40min, depending on traffic. A taxi will be a lot faster and will get you there in around half the time (so 20min), but the cost is significantly higher, at around €25.

  • A non-stop service is offered from Budapest Ferenc Liszt International Airport (BUD) to Dublin Airport (DUB). Both the Irish national carrier, Aer Lingus, and Ireland’s low-cost airline, Ryanair, provide direct non-stop flights between the two capitals.
  • A taxi from Budapest central to Budapest Airport will cost approximately Ft10,000 (€27) and will take the same amount of time as a bus, which is around 35–40min.
  • Dublin Airport offers car hire facilities at both Terminals 1 and 2, as well as baby changing facilities next to all toilets.
